Register Register Member Login Member Login Member Login Forgot Password ??
PHP , ASP , ASP.NET, VB.NET, C#, Java , jQuery , Android , iOS , Windows Phone
 

Registered : 109,038

HOME > Mobile > Mobile Forum > แอนดรอย - หน้าโชว์ข้อมูล อยากให้ข้อมูลที่ดึงมาเอามาหาผมรวมมันมีวิธีไหนเอามารวมกันได้บ้าง


[Mobile] แอนดรอย - หน้าโชว์ข้อมูล อยากให้ข้อมูลที่ดึงมาเอามาหาผมรวมมันมีวิธีไหนเอามารวมกันได้บ้าง

 
Topic : 105108

Guest



คือผมเรียก
Du_MorningTime", "Du_MiddayTime", "Du_EveningTime" จากฐานข้อมูลที่ผมกำหนด

มันจะเป็น ตัวเลข สมมุติ 3 5 6 แล้วผมเอามาโชว์ใน listView1 แต่ผมต้องการผลบวกของ Du_MorningTime", "Du_MiddayTime", "Du_EveningTime" มันบวกกันได้วิธีไหนบ้าง ผมจะเอาไปแสดงใน R.id.sumTime




Code (Android-Java)
01.myData = mDb.rawQuery("SELECT  ID_Day As _id , * FROM " + DBTime.TABLE_data
02.                    + " WHERE " + DBTime.Month + "='" + datamonth + "'"
03.                    + " AND " + DBTime.Year + "='" + dataYear + "'" ,null);
04.            //      , null);
05. 
06.            listView1 = (ListView) findViewById(R.id.listView5);
07.             
08. 
09.            SimpleCursorAdapter adapter;
10.            adapter = new SimpleCursorAdapter(Concludemonth.this, R.layout.column2,
11.                    myData, new String[] { "Day","Month","Year", "Du_MorningTime", "Du_MiddayTime",
12.                            "Du_EveningTime"
13.                           }, new int[] { R.id.Colname,R.id.Colname2,R.id.Colname3,
14.                            R.id.Colc1,R.id.Colc2, R.id.Colc3//, R.id.sumTime
15.                            });
16.            listView1.setAdapter(adapter);




Tag : Mobile, Android

Move To Hilight (Stock) 
Send To Friend.Bookmark.
Date : 2014-01-27 05:41:28 By : bbza View : 1237 Reply : 11
 

 

No. 1



โพสกระทู้ ( 74,059 )
บทความ ( 838 )

สมาชิกที่ใส่เสื้อไทยครีเอท

สถานะออฟไลน์
Twitter Facebook

Code
SELECT Du_MorningTime + Du_MiddayTime + Du_EveningTime AS Total


แบบนี้ได้ไหม๊ครับ สร้าง Alias Column ขึ้นมาใหม่
แสดงความคิดเห็นโดยอ้างถึง ความคิดเห็นนี้
Date : 2014-01-27 10:08:35 By : mr.win
 

 

No. 2

Guest


ได้คับขอบคุงค้าบ
แสดงความคิดเห็นโดยอ้างถึง ความคิดเห็นนี้
Date : 2014-01-31 15:24:24 By : bbza
 

 

No. 3



โพสกระทู้ ( 74,059 )
บทความ ( 838 )

สมาชิกที่ใส่เสื้อไทยครีเอท

สถานะออฟไลน์
Twitter Facebook


แสดงความคิดเห็นโดยอ้างถึง ความคิดเห็นนี้
Date : 2014-02-01 06:17:52 By : mr.win
 

 

No. 4

Guest


ผมได้ผมรวมมาอยู่ใน sum แล้ว ผมมาติดที่ใผมรวม sum ในแต่ละรอบ มารวมไว้ใน TextView sum เรามีวิธีไหนรวมได้บ้าง

2014


Code (Android-Java)
01.myData = mDb.rawQuery("SELECT  ID_Day As _id , Du_MorningTime+Du_MiddayTime+Du_EveningTime As sum , * FROM " + DBTime.TABLE_data
02.                    + " WHERE " + DBTime.Month + "='" + datamonth + "'"
03.                    + " AND " + DBTime.Year + "='" + dataYear + "'" ,null);
04.            //      , null);
05. 
06.            listView1 = (ListView) findViewById(R.id.listView5);
07.             
08. 
09.            SimpleCursorAdapter adapter;
10.            adapter = new SimpleCursorAdapter(Concludemonth.this, R.layout.column2,
11.                    myData, new String[] { "Day","Month","Year", "Du_MorningTime", "Du_MiddayTime",
12.                            "Du_EveningTime","sum"
13.                           }, new int[] { R.id.Colname,R.id.Colname2,R.id.Colname3,
14.                            R.id.Colc1,R.id.Colc2, R.id.Colc3, R.id.sumTime
15.                            });
16.            listView1.setAdapter(adapter);
17.             
18.        *******
19.                TextView sum = (TextView) findViewById(R.id.txtsum);   
20.             
21.                  
22.            
23.        }

แสดงความคิดเห็นโดยอ้างถึง ความคิดเห็นนี้
Date : 2014-02-03 05:06:36 By : bbza
 

 

No. 5



โพสกระทู้ ( 74,059 )
บทความ ( 838 )

สมาชิกที่ใส่เสื้อไทยครีเอท

สถานะออฟไลน์
Twitter Facebook

แทรกตัวแปร Sum ไว้ใน getView() ครับ
แสดงความคิดเห็นโดยอ้างถึง ความคิดเห็นนี้
Date : 2014-02-03 09:08:51 By : mr.win
 

 

No. 6

Guest


แทรกตรงไหนอ่าคับพี่
แสดงความคิดเห็นโดยอ้างถึง ความคิดเห็นนี้
Date : 2014-02-09 06:25:31 By : bbza
 

 

No. 7



โพสกระทู้ ( 74,059 )
บทความ ( 838 )

สมาชิกที่ใส่เสื้อไทยครีเอท

สถานะออฟไลน์
Twitter Facebook

คุณมี method ที่ชื่อว่า getView() ใน Adapter หรือเปล่าครับ
แสดงความคิดเห็นโดยอ้างถึง ความคิดเห็นนี้
Date : 2014-02-09 07:23:35 By : mr.win
 

 

No. 8

Guest


method getView() ไม่มีในงานที่ผมเขียน
แสดงความคิดเห็นโดยอ้างถึง ความคิดเห็นนี้
Date : 2014-02-09 15:46:32 By : bbza
 

 

No. 9

Guest


งานที่ผมเขียน
001.package com.project2556.project;
002. 
003.import java.util.ArrayList;
004.import com.projectDB.project.DBTime;
005. 
006.import android.app.Activity;
007.import android.content.Intent;
008.import android.database.Cursor;
009.import android.database.sqlite.SQLiteDatabase;
010.import android.os.Bundle;
011.import android.util.Log;
012.import android.view.View;
013.import android.widget.ArrayAdapter;
014.import android.widget.Button;
015.import android.widget.EditText;
016.import android.widget.ImageView;
017.import android.widget.LinearLayout;
018.import android.widget.ListView;
019.import android.widget.SimpleCursorAdapter;
020.import android.widget.Spinner;
021.import android.widget.TextView;
022.import android.widget.Toast;
023. 
024.    public class Concludemonth extends Activity {
025.         
026.        Cursor myData;
027.        SQLiteDatabase mDb;
028.        ListView listView1;
029.         
030.        private Spinner pntmonth;
031.        private Spinner pntYear;
032.         
033.        private String datamonth;
034.        private String dataYear;
035. 
036.        @Override
037.        protected void onCreate(Bundle savedInstanceState) {
038.            super.onCreate(savedInstanceState);
039.            setContentView(R.layout.concludemonth);
040.             
041.            month();
042.            monthSpinner();
043.             
044.            Year();
045.            YearSpinner();
046.             
047.            final DBTime myDb = new DBTime(this);
048.            mDb = myDb.getWritableDatabase();
049.             
050.                    ss();
051.             
052.                    ImageView ko = (ImageView) findViewById(R.id.btnko);
053.            ko.setOnClickListener(new View.OnClickListener() {
054.                public void onClick(View v) {
055. 
056.                    ss();
057. 
058.                }
059.            });
060.                     
061.             
062.            final ImageView btnback = (ImageView) findViewById(R.id.btnback);
063.            btnback.setOnClickListener(new View.OnClickListener() {
064.                public void onClick(View v) {
065.                     
066.                            Intent newActivity = new Intent(Concludemonth.this,Conclude.class);
067.                            startActivity(newActivity);
068.                             
069.                        }
070.                    });
071.                     
072.                     
073.}
074. 
075.         
076.        private void ss() {
077.             
078.            datamonth = String.valueOf(pntmonth.getSelectedItem());
079.            if (datamonth=="ม.ค.") {datamonth = "1"; }
080.            if (datamonth=="ก.พ.") {datamonth = "2"; }
081.            if (datamonth=="มี.ค.") {datamonth = "3"; }
082.            if (datamonth=="เม.ย.") {datamonth = "4"; }
083.            if (datamonth=="พ.ค.") {datamonth = "5"; }
084.            if (datamonth=="มิ.ย.") {datamonth = "6"; }
085.            if (datamonth=="ก.ค.") {datamonth = "7"; }
086.            if (datamonth=="ส.ค.") {datamonth = "8"; }
087.            if (datamonth=="ก.ย.") {datamonth = "9"; }
088.            if (datamonth=="ต.ค.") {datamonth = "10"; }
089.            if (datamonth=="พ.ย.") {datamonth = "11"; }
090.            if (datamonth=="ธ.ค.") {datamonth = "12"; }
091.             
092.                 
093.             
094.            //int sum=0 ;
095.            dataYear = String.valueOf(pntYear.getSelectedItem());
096.             
097.            myData = mDb.rawQuery("SELECT  ID_Day As _id , Du_MorningTime+Du_MiddayTime+Du_EveningTime As sum , * FROM " + DBTime.TABLE_data
098.                    + " WHERE " + DBTime.Month + "='" + datamonth + "'"
099.                    + " AND " + DBTime.Year + "='" + dataYear + "'" ,null);
100.            //      , null);
101. 
102.            listView1 = (ListView) findViewById(R.id.listView5);
103.             
104. 
105.            SimpleCursorAdapter adapter;
106.            adapter = new SimpleCursorAdapter(Concludemonth.this, R.layout.column2,
107.                    myData, new String[] { "Day","Month","Year", "Du_MorningTime", "Du_MiddayTime",
108.                            "Du_EveningTime","sum"
109.                           }, new int[] { R.id.Colname,R.id.Colname2,R.id.Colname3,
110.                            R.id.Colc1,R.id.Colc2, R.id.Colc3, R.id.sumTime
111.                            });
112.            listView1.setAdapter(adapter);
113.             
114. 
115.         
116.        }
117.         
118.         
119.         
120.         
121.        // เดือน เรียกใช้ ************
122.                    private void month() {
123.                        pntmonth= (Spinner) findViewById(R.id.sMo);
124. 
125.                    }
126. 
127.                    private void monthSpinner() {
128.                        ArrayList<String> strmonth = new ArrayList<String>();
129.                        strmonth.add("ม.ค.");
130.                        strmonth.add("ก.พ.");
131.                        strmonth.add("มี.ค.");
132.                        strmonth.add("เม.ย.");
133.                        strmonth.add("พ.ค.");
134.                        strmonth.add("มิ.ย.");
135.                        strmonth.add("ก.ค.");
136.                        strmonth.add("ส.ค.");
137.                        strmonth.add("ก.ย.");
138.                        strmonth.add("ต.ค.");
139.                        strmonth.add("พ.ย.");
140.                        strmonth.add("ธ.ค.");
141. 
142.                        ArrayAdapter<String> varmonth = new ArrayAdapter<String>(this,
143.                                android.R.layout.simple_spinner_item, strmonth);
144.                        varmonth
145.                                .setDropDownViewResource(android.R.layout.simple_spinner_item);
146. 
147.                        pntmonth.setAdapter(varmonth);
148.                    }
149.                     
150.                    // ปี เรียกใช้ ************
151.                                private void Year() {
152.                                    pntYear= (Spinner) findViewById(R.id.sY1);
153. 
154.                                }
155. 
156.                                private void YearSpinner() {
157.                                    ArrayList<String> strYear = new ArrayList<String>();
158.                                    strYear.add("2013");
159.                                    strYear.add("2014");
160.                                    strYear.add("2015");
161.                                    strYear.add("2016");
162.                                    strYear.add("2017");
163.                                    strYear.add("2018");
164.                                    strYear.add("2019");
165.                                    strYear.add("2020");
166.                                    strYear.add("2021");
167.                                    strYear.add("2022");
168.                                    strYear.add("2023");
169.                                    strYear.add("2034");
170. 
171.                                    ArrayAdapter<String> varYear = new ArrayAdapter<String>(this,
172.                                            android.R.layout.simple_spinner_item, strYear);
173.                                    varYear
174.                                            .setDropDownViewResource(android.R.layout.simple_spinner_item);
175. 
176.                                    pntYear.setAdapter(varYear);
177.                                }
178.    }

แสดงความคิดเห็นโดยอ้างถึง ความคิดเห็นนี้
Date : 2014-02-10 02:09:31 By : bbza
 

 

No. 10



โพสกระทู้ ( 74,059 )
บทความ ( 838 )

สมาชิกที่ใส่เสื้อไทยครีเอท

สถานะออฟไลน์
Twitter Facebook

เปลี่ยนรูปแบบใหม่เป็นแบบ Custom Adapter ครับ จะสามารถจัดการพวก Data ได้ง่ายและดีกว่าครับ
แสดงความคิดเห็นโดยอ้างถึง ความคิดเห็นนี้
Date : 2014-02-10 06:07:32 By : mr.win
 

 

No. 11

Guest


มีตัวอย่างบ้างไหมคับ
แสดงความคิดเห็นโดยอ้างถึง ความคิดเห็นนี้
Date : 2014-02-10 07:01:18 By : bbza
 

   

ค้นหาข้อมูล


   
 

แสดงความคิดเห็น
Re : แอนดรอย - หน้าโชว์ข้อมูล อยากให้ข้อมูลที่ดึงมาเอามาหาผมรวมมันมีวิธีไหนเอามารวมกันได้บ้าง
 
 
รายละเอียด
 
ตัวหนา ตัวเอียง ตัวขีดเส้นใต้ ตัวมีขีดกลาง| ตัวเรืองแสง ตัวมีเงา ตัวอักษรวิ่ง| จัดย่อหน้าอิสระ จัดย่อหน้าชิดซ้าย จัดย่อหน้ากึ่งกลาง จัดย่อหน้าชิดขวา| เส้นขวาง| ขนาดตัวอักษร แบบตัวอักษร
ใส่แฟลช ใส่รูป ใส่ไฮเปอร์ลิ้งค์ ใส่อีเมล์ ใส่ลิ้งค์ FTP| ใส่แถวของตาราง ใส่คอลัมน์ตาราง| ตัวยก ตัวห้อย ตัวพิมพ์ดีด| ใส่โค้ด ใส่การอ้างถึงคำพูด| ใส่ลีสต์
smiley for :lol: smiley for :ken: smiley for :D smiley for :) smiley for ;) smiley for :eek: smiley for :geek: smiley for :roll: smiley for :erm: smiley for :cool: smiley for :blank: smiley for :idea: smiley for :ehh: smiley for :aargh: smiley for :evil:
Insert PHP Code
Insert ASP Code
Insert VB.NET Code Insert C#.NET Code Insert JavaScript Code Insert C#.NET Code
Insert Java Code
Insert Android Code
Insert Objective-C Code
Insert XML Code
Insert SQL Code
Insert Code
เพื่อความเรียบร้อยของข้อความ ควรจัดรูปแบบให้พอดีกับขนาดของหน้าจอ เพื่อง่ายต่อการอ่านและสบายตา และตรวจสอบภาษาไทยให้ถูกต้อง

อัพโหลดแทรกรูปภาพ

Notice

เพื่อความปลอดภัยของเว็บบอร์ด ไม่อนุญาติให้แทรก แท็ก [img]....[/img] โดยการอัพโหลดไฟล์รูปจากที่อื่น เช่นเว็บไซต์ ฟรีอัพโหลดต่าง ๆ
อัพโหลดแทรกรูปภาพ ให้ใช้บริการอัพโหลดไฟล์ของไทยครีเอท และตัดรูปภาพให้พอดีกับสกรีน เพื่อความโหลดเร็วและไฟล์ไม่ถูกลบทิ้ง

   
  เพื่อความปลอดภัยและการตรวจสอบ กระทู้ที่แทรกไฟล์อัพโหลดไฟล์จากที่อื่น อาจจะถูกลบทิ้ง
 
โดย
อีเมล์
บวกค่าให้ถูก
<= ตัวเลขฮินดูอารบิก เช่น 123 (หรือล็อกอินเข้าระบบสมาชิกเพื่อไม่ต้องกรอก)





ThaiCreate.Com Logo
© www.ThaiCreate.Com. 2003-2025 All Rights Reserved.
ไทยครีเอทบริการ จัดทำดูแลแก้ไข Web Application ทุกรูปแบบ (PHP, .Net Application, VB.Net, C#)
[Conditions Privacy Statement] ติดต่อโฆษณา 081-987-6107 อัตราราคา คลิกที่นี่